Exclamation LOST SYNC...?!?!

My Galaxy Ace phone's default email client has lost sync with Outlook...

In that if I make changes in Outlook on a PC/netbook, etc. - such as deleting or moving emails to different folders - the changes aren't mirrored on the phone anymore.

It used to work fine and I have not knowingly changed any settings, etc.

(New emails still come in fine and all that, though).

Any ideas?

Littleted - and anyone else for that matter - top tip:


To restore syncing to the phone's own 'Email' client (as shown above, in post #3)...

Go to 'Settings' > 'Applications' > 'Manage Applications'...

Navigate to the 'Email' application...

Click 'Cancel' then 'Force Stop' then 'Clear Cache' then 'Clear Data' (in any order; just ensure, ultimately, they're all greyed out)...

Come back out of there and navigate back to the Homepage...

Open 'Email' client...

At the prompt, re-log in with your email address and password, then click 'Next', then follow any further set-up prompts...

Et voila: all syncing is fully restored! (Just go into the email 'Account Settings' menu to re-customise your preferences again). Sorted.
